Pairwell's matching service runs on a generational collector; full GC pauses above 400ms cause match requests to time out and retry, which support often misreads as duplicate submissions. Check the /gcstats endpoint before escalating. Pause spikes correlate with bulk re-index jobs at 02:00 UTC. If pauses persist outside that window, capture a heap summary and file under the Matchcore queue. The diagnostics endpoint requires authentication on all environments. Authenticate your request with the internal key below.

API key for hadup-kahof: vxb2-7s

Subject: DR drill notes — Corvann pool manager

Hi — drill for the Corvann connection pooler completed. Failover drained pools in under two minutes; reviewer should check the new reconnect backoff in the patch. Restoring the standby config requires unlocking the pool registry, and the recovery passphrase for that step is provided below.

strongbox words: oliael-gilax-lamael

## Document & Asset Transport — Leased Laptop Returns

Quick one for the shift lead: the leased Corvex laptops going back to Tillman Leasing need to travel in the padded grey totes, lids clipped. Wipe confirmation slips go inside each tote, not taped on top. Courier from Brindle Line swings by Wednesday. The hand-over instruction sits right below this line.

drop instructions, hahip-badug: the quenox ralath courier leaves the kaseth fraiel rusiel tameth belys istdor ralion giliel ledger at gate 7830 under passcode 165413

Starting with Beaconette agent 6.2, telemetry payloads are compressed before upload. Support should know that older agents will keep sending uncompressed data until customers upgrade; the collector accepts both formats during the transition window. If a customer reports rejected uploads, check whether they forced compression on a pre-6.2 agent — that combination fails silently. No data is lost either way; retries handle it. After upgrading, customers should confirm their agent is running with the following configuration.

service settings:
[istael]
team = gilath
access_code = ac_468cdf
owner = casdor.gilox
host = istael.kelviforge.internal
port = 5432
peer = quenwyn.braskworks.corp
salt = 6678df32
pin = 7400